Maison  >  Article  >  interface Web  >  Pagination du plug-in jQuery pour obtenir des effets de pagination_jquery

Pagination du plug-in jQuery pour obtenir des effets de pagination_jquery

WBOY
WBOYoriginal
2016-05-16 16:04:401232parcourir

Le plug-in pratique d'effets de pagination jQuery jquery.pagination.js, basé sur l'implémentation de jQuery, peut appeler des données dynamiques via ajax selon l'appel de rappel de la fonction pageselectCallback. La méthode actuelle consiste à générer des données JSON dans un fichier JS appelé. les données sont des données au format JSON. Inconvénients Les données sont lues en une seule fois, donc l'efficacité sera moindre. Le plug-in prend en charge des fonctions de configuration personnalisées pour de nombreux paramètres, ce qui est toujours très bon. Vous pouvez l'améliorer selon vos propres idées.

Utilisation :

1. Charger les plug-ins et jQuery

<link rel="stylesheet" href="pagination.css"> 
<script type="text/javascript" src="jquery.min.js"></script> 
<script type="text/javascript" src="jquery.pagination.js"></script> 

2.Contenu HTML

Copier le code Le code est le suivant :

f0d136d5c4d2d19a8784317067550f8b16b28748ea4df4d9c2150843fecfba68

3. Appel de fonction

<script type="text/javascript"> 
function pageselectCallback(page_index, jq){ 
        alert(page_index); 
        return false; 
      } 
$(document).ready(function(){ 
$(".pagination").pagination(100, { 
  callback: pageselectCallback, 
  
   num_edge_entries: 1, 
  
  }); 
}); 
</script> 

Explication de la configuration des paramètres

Nom du paramètre Description du paramètre Valeur facultative Valeur par défaut


callback La fonction de rappel pour cliquer sur le bouton de pagination function function(){return false;}

current_page Le numéro de page sélectionné lors de l'initialisation Numéro 0
items_per_page Nombre d'enregistrements affichés par page Nombre 10
link_to chaîne de lien de pagination #
num_display_entries Nombre maximum de pages affichées Numéro 11
next_text Le texte affiché sur la chaîne « page suivante » Suivant
next_show_always S'il est défini sur false, le bouton 'page suivante' ne sera affiché que si le numéro de page peut encore être augmenté. Valeur booléenne true
. prev_show_always S'il est défini sur false, le bouton 'précédent' ne sera affiché que s'il peut également accéder à la page précédente boolean true
prev_text Texte affiché sur la « page précédente » Chaîne Précédent
Si num_edge_entries est défini sur 1, la première et la dernière page seront toujours affichées 1 ou 0 0
ellipse_text Chaîne d'identification du segment de page actuel à la première ou à la dernière page Chaîne…
load_first_page Si défini sur true, la fonction de rappel sera exécutée lorsque le plugin sera initialisé Boolean true

Voir la DÉMO Téléchargement du plug-in

Ce qui précède représente l’intégralité du contenu de cet article, j’espère que vous l’aimerez tous.

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n